The towering 137-foot white Byakue Dai-Kannon statue watches over the city, offering panoramic views from its observation deck. Climb Haruna Shrine's stone steps to see ancient carvings, or time your visit for Takasaki's famous daruma doll festival at Shorinzan Darumaji Temple.

"As reliable as any Toyoko Inn. Very close to the station- about 5min walk. We could not find an elevator from the station to the ground level for a while but located one in the bus stop area, and later in the station shopping mall area. Good room layout with free amenities, in-room kettle and fridge, microwave in lobby. The room wasn't anything spacious but efficient and does the work. Bed on the hard side. Large size pajamas available upon request. Serves rice balls for breakfast - several flavors including veggie and egg ones - it was very popular at 8:30am but they were quick to bring out more. Luggage storage is completely self serve with lockers. The only time I interacted with staff was when they pointed me to the self check-in machine, and they said thank you when I self checked out."

  • Mount Haruna: Experience the breathtaking beauty of Mount Haruna, where outdoor adventures await. Enjoy hiking trails that offer stunning views of the surrounding landscapes, and don’t miss the chance to explore the serene lake at its base, perfect for a picnic or leisurely stroll.
  • Ikaho Onsen: Indulge in relaxation at Ikaho Onsen, a traditional hot spring renowned for its mineral-rich waters. Nestled in nature, this charming onsen provides a rejuvenating escape, allowing you to unwind in outdoor baths while enjoying picturesque mountain views.
  • Tomioka Silk Mill: Discover Japan's rich heritage at Tomioka Silk Mill, a UNESCO World Heritage site. This museum showcases the history of silk production, featuring preserved buildings and exhibits that highlight the craftsmanship and significance of this industry in Japan.

Best time to go to Takasaki

The best time to visit Takasaki is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with no r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January34.9°F (1.6°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
February36.5°F (2.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
March43.7°F (6.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
April52.3°F (11.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ly Low
May62.1°F (16.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
June68.4°F (20.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
July75.9°F (24.4°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
August77.7°F (25.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
September70.2°F (21.2°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
October59.5°F (15.3°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
November49.8°F (9.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
December39.9°F (4.4°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High

What should I do while I'm visiting Takasaki?
Cultural venues include Gunma Music Center, Takasaki City Gallery, and Takasaki Museum of Art. Landmarks like Shorinzan Daruma-ji Temple, Haruna Shrine, and Dokutsukannon and Tokumeien might be worth a visit. Natural beauty is on display at Mount Haruna, Lake Haruna, and Joshin'etsu-kogen National Park. Check out what more to see and do in Expedia's Takasaki guide.
What's the best way to get around Takasaki?
If you want to venture outside of the area, hop aboard a train at Takasaki Station. If you want to venture out around the area, you may want a rental car in Takasaki for your journey.
What's the seasonal weather like in Takasaki?
The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 73°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 39°F. The rainiest months in Takasaki are July, September, October, and June, with each month seeing an average of 8 inches of rainfall.
